Design and Development of a Mobile Drone Docking Station Integrated into a Pickup Truck Bed for Field Operations
Project Type: Self-Initiated
Project Description
.DockX, an innovative mobile docking station integrated into the bed of a pickup truck, specifically engineered for remote drone operations in harsh environments like Saudi Arabia. Traditional drone missions are often hindered by limited battery life and the logistical burden of returning to fixed stations for recharging. DockX addresses these challenges by providing a vehicle-mounted, autonomous hub that facilitates rapid deployment, secure landing, and efficient on-site charging. Beyond technical specifications, DockX promotes environmental sustainability by reducing the carbon footprint of drone logistics and aligns with the Saudi Green Initiative by minimizing off-road soil compaction. By bridging the gap between fixed-station automation and full-scale mobility, DockX provides a reliable, robust, and scalable solution for industrial surveillance, search and rescue, and environmental monitoring in off-grid locations
